    1. Leading Digital

    Best Business Transformation Book

    By George Westerman, Didier Bonnet, and Andrew McAfee

    “Leading Digital” by George Westerman, Didier Bonnet, and Andrew McAfee explores how large companies can harness the power of digital technologies to transform their businesses. The authors present a framework for digital transformation, emphasizing the importance of integrating digital capabilities into every facet of an organization. They provide case studies from various industries, demonstrating successful digital strategies and the competitive advantages they confer. The book highlights the role of leadership in driving digital change, the necessity of fostering a digital culture, and the importance of aligning technology with business goals to achieve sustained success in the digital age.

    2. The Lean Startup

    Best Lean Transformation Book

    By Eric Ries

    “The Lean Startup” by Eric Ries presents a methodology for developing businesses and products through validated learning, rapid experimentation, and iterative releases. Ries also advocates for building a minimum viable product (MVP) to test hypotheses and gather customer feedback quickly. Additionally, the approach emphasizes agility, adaptability, and continuous innovation to efficiently allocate resources and reduce the risk of failure. The book’s principles aim to help startups succeed by fostering a culture of learning and responsiveness to market needs.

    4. The Innovator’s Dilemma

    Must-Read for Business Innovators

    By Clayton Christensen

    “The Innovator’s Dilemma” by Clayton Christensen examines why successful companies often fail to innovate and lose their market leadership. Christensen introduces the concept of disruptive innovation, where new technologies initially underperforming mainstream markets eventually surpass established products. He also argues that businesses focused on sustaining innovations may overlook these disruptive technologies, leading to their downfall. Additionally, the book emphasizes the need for companies to adapt and invest in disruptive innovations to maintain long-term success.

    6. Switch: How to Change Things When Change Is Hard

    Innovative Business Solutions Book

    By Chip Heath and Dan Heath

    “Switch: How to Change Things When Change Is Hard” by Chip Heath and Dan Heath delves into the psychology of change, presenting a framework for successfully implementing change in any context. The authors use the metaphor of a rider, elephant, and path to illustrate the rational, emotional, and environmental aspects of change. Through engaging anecdotes and practical advice, they emphasize the importance of directing the rider, motivating the elephant, and shaping the path to make change easier and more effective.

    7. The Digital Transformation Playbook

    Must-Read Digital Disruption Book

    By David L. Rogers

    “The Digital Transformation Playbook” by David L. Rogers offers a strategic guide for businesses navigating the digital age. Rogers identifies five key domains of digital transformation: customers, competition, data, innovation, and value. Through case studies and practical frameworks, he demonstrates how companies can adapt to digital disruption by rethinking their business models and leveraging digital technologies. The book also emphasizes the importance of agility and innovation in achieving sustainable growth in a rapidly changing digital landscape.

    9. Zone to Win

    Top Digital Business Transformation Book

    By Geoffrey A. Moore

    “Zone to Win” by Geoffrey A. Moore offers a strategic framework for businesses to thrive during disruptive innovation. Moore introduces the concept of four zones—Performance, Productivity, Incubation, and Transformation—each with distinct objectives and management styles. The book provides practical guidance on balancing these zones to manage existing operations while fostering innovation. Further, by aligning resources and leadership focus, companies can effectively navigate market disruptions and achieve sustained growth.

    10. Digital Transformation at Scale

    Best Business Digital Strategy Book

    By Andrew Greenway, Ben Terrett, Mike Bracken, and Tom Loosemore

    “Digital Transformation at Scale” by Andrew Greenway, Ben Terrett, Mike Bracken, and Tom Loosemore explores how large organizations can effectively implement digital transformation. Additionally, drawing from their experiences in the UK Government Digital Service, the authors provide practical insights and strategies for scaling digital initiatives. They also emphasize the importance of leadership, culture change, and agile methodologies, offering a roadmap for overcoming common challenges and achieving sustained success in digital transformation efforts.

    11. Accelerate The Science of Lean Software and DevOps

    Best Business Transformation Book to Read

    By Nicole Forsgren, Jez Humble, and Gene Kim

    “Accelerate: The Science of Lean Software and DevOps” by Nicole Forsgren, Jez Humble, and Gene Kim presents research-backed insights into optimizing software delivery performance. The book also identifies key practices in Lean and DevOps, emphasizing the importance of continuous delivery, lean management, and a culture of experimentation. Furthermore,iIt highlights metrics for measuring performance and demonstrates how these practices accelerate software development, improve efficiency, and drive business value, supported by data from extensive industry research.

    13. Exponential Organisations

    Top Business Change Book

    By Salim Ismail

    “Exponential Organizations” by Salim Ismail explores how companies achieve exponential growth by leveraging new technologies and innovative business practices. Ismail identifies key attributes such as a massive transformative purpose (MTP), rapid experimentation, and leveraging community and algorithms. He also provides case studies of successful companies like Airbnb and Uber, illustrating how they scale rapidly. Moreover, the book offers insights and strategies for businesses to adapt and thrive in an increasingly fast-paced and disruptive world.

    15. Reinventing Organizations

    Great Business Strategies Book for Organizations

    By Frederic Laloux

    “Reinventing Organizations” by Frederic Laloux explores innovative organizational models that transcend traditional management paradigms. Furthermore, Laloux presents a framework for “Teal Organizations,” characterized by self-management, wholeness, and evolutionary purpose. Through case studies of pioneering companies, the book illustrates how these principles foster greater employee engagement, adaptability, and purpose-driven work environments. Laloux argues that embracing these new organizational forms can lead to more meaningful and effective ways of working, benefiting both individuals and organizations.
